Improved Resilience and Dependability
Membrane layer switches are renowned for their boosted sturdiness and reliability, attributes that stem from their one-of-a-kind building and construction. These buttons are composed of layers including a graphic interface layer, a conductive ink circuit, and a dielectric layer, all secured versus ecological elements such as moisture and dust. Membrane Switch. This layering not only secures the internal parts yet additionally guarantees that the switch features under a series of unfavorable problems

Membrane layer buttons also run efficiently in a vast array of temperature levels and are immune to vibrations, making them suitable for use in both industrial and customer applications where reliability is crucial. Personalization and Visual Adaptability
Past their architectural advantages, membrane switches over offer comprehensive modification and visual adaptability to fulfill diverse design demands. These choices permit the development of a multi-dimensional user interface that is not just useful however additionally adds to the general product aesthetic appeals. By leveraging these customization abilities, manufacturers can create distinctive products that stand apart in affordable markets.
